  • Oh, that is so hard. We had the same thing happen with Charlotte, she was set to come home and then spit up while she was sleeping and choked on it, which caused a brief desat. Our hospital requires five days without a desat (except while eating, which they actually don't count at all), so we had to wait a full five days. LONGEST five days of my life, and I am still bitter because it was stupid... of course she had a desat, she puked and choked on it!!

  • That must be so hard :(  Zoe came home at 36 weeks because of this so there wasn't ever a countdown really.  The bradies continued until she was 41 weeks .... they ALL happened while feeding.  The feeding ones can count, it depends on how the breathing/heart rhthym looks.  I found this out the hard way after bein told the feeding ones don't count.
